Building Local Business Ecosystems
Funding for local business ecosystems covers initiatives designed to support the growth of small enterprises, foster collaborations among businesses, and improve economic resilience within communities. This primarily includes programs focusing on mentorship, technical assistance, and collaborative networks, while excluding larger corporate ventures and generic business management services that don't concentrate on local development.
One specific use case includes a grant initiative that provides training and support for local artisans and craftspeople, helping them develop marketing strategies and business plans to reach wider markets. Another example could be a program that partners with local banks to offer low-interest loans, combined with business development workshops for startups to enhance job creation metrics effectively. Moreover, a mentorship program connecting experienced entrepreneurs with new business owners can significantly enhance knowledge sharing and sustainability within the local economy.
Eligibility for this funding typically targets small business owners, local chambers of commerce, and nonprofit organizations focused on economic development. Applicants should possess an established business presence or a proven ability to launch new ventures within the targeted community. Conversely, this grant would not be suitable for non-local businesses, entities looking to fund direct consumer services without a community focus, or organizations that cannot demonstrate a commitment to engaging local stakeholders.
When applying for these grants, alignment factors include the need for a clear strategy illustrating how the proposed initiative would address local economic challenges, enhance job creation, or foster partnerships. Applicants must also demonstrate an understanding of the local market dynamics and possess an actionable plan outlining the intended outcomes and impact on the community's economic stability.
